Hi All,

Since the German Stamp Pen went so good I decided to make this US Love Stamp Pen, I used a Patriot kit from Rockler and some scrap wood I had around the shop, I turned it like always and then glued the Stamps to the outside and then covered the whole thing with Mod-Podge and 8 coats of Flexible CA, cut and sanded smooth, Polished to 12K with Micro-Mesh.
